Nestled in the heart of Chester, Ye Olde Kings Head boasts a rich history dating back to the 13th century. This Tudor-style building, built in 1622, is a Grade II* listed property brimming with both charm and the paranormal.

- Is Ye Olde Kings Head haunted?
The pub is widely known for its reported paranormal activity, with sightings of a man in black, a young child, and poltergeist activity.
- What is the history of Ye Olde Kings Head?
Built on 13th-century foundations, the pub served as a townhouse and was once known as The Randle Holme Manor.
